Praying at the abortion clinic is one of the apostolates of the friars and sisters. When it was one of my weekly apostolates, I remember a man named “Bob”. He was what we call in our jargon a “deathscourt”. He diligently came most Saturday mornings and steered women away from us and told them not to listen to what we were saying. He was conniving, relentless, and sounded very good. He frustrated our work there many times. After trying to talk to him a number of times, I realized that I was not there for him, and I needed to focus on why I was there. So, although we prayed for his conversion, I ignored him and by doing so found the best way to deal with him.

I cannot believe what I have been hearing for the past few days. It had seemed as though Our Holy Father had left his greatest single evangelical effort until after his death; but our bi-polar news media has as of late showed its lesser side - after showing what they could be. There is much talk about women priests on CNN, the gay agenda in the New York Times, and other voices who are taking the spotlights that are still trained on St. Peter’s square for good or ill. To the credit of the media, some good things still seem to be coming out, but we knew this would come: the treating of the papal election as a presidential election. What I find surprising is that so many good people are getting caught up in it all.

Why do we let the media spin affect us so much? Why do so many good people let it steal their peace? We should not deny that there are issues in the Church, and that many people hold heterodox views that are serious matters (indeed grave matters in case they did not know), but when we get caught up in the dust-devil that is the media spin, we play right into their hands. The most we can do is in the chapel in prayer. That is our role now and that is the best way to silence those who would shape the Church after their own designs.
